Cinnamon French Toast

Cinnamon French Toast is a delicious breakfast recipe for French toast that is sprinkled with cinnamon sugar for a slightly crunchy and sweet treat!
Prep Time10 minutes
Cook Time15 minutes
Total Time25 minutes
Course: Breakfast
Cuisine: American
Servings: 4 servings
Calories: 466kcal

Ingredients

  • 8 slices Texas toast bread or thick white bread
  • 1 ½ cups milk
  • 4 large eggs
  • 2 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
  • ½ te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• ½ teaspoon kosher salt
  • ¼ cup unsalted butter

Cinnamon Sugar

  • ½ cup granulated sugar
  • ½ teaspoon ground cinnamon

Instructions

  • In a shallow bowl, whisk together eggs, milk, vanilla, cinnamon, and salt.
    In a separate shallow bowl, mix together the cinnamon and sugar of the cinnamon sugar mixture.
  • In a large skillet, heat 2 tablespoon of butter over medium heat.
  • Dip four slices of bread in the milk/egg mixture (or as many as will fit in your skillet) and cook each slice of bread for 3-4 minutes on each side, until the French toast is golden brown on each side.
  • Immediately dip each piece of French toast in the cinnamon sugar mixture, coating each slice, and shaking off any excess.
  • Serve with maple syrup and berries.
  • Enjoy!

Notes

  • Be sure to only dip the bread in the egg and milk mixture for a couple of seconds to avoid it getting too soggy. 
  • Low and slow is the best way to cook French toast, to ensure the middle of the bread is cooked. If you find your French toast is soggy, lower your cook top temperature.
